We had another rider with us Saturday who we failed to cover. Her name was Bettina, a beautiful German Shepherd who was pretty fearful. We took her to Tulsa from Hereford,TX. where a master dog rescue travel agent Brenda Walsh arranged a three legged relay with the help of pilot Julie Toering Schrey who flew her to Quincy, IL in her Beechcraft Bonanza. From there she went with pilot Neal to her destination Appleton, WI. I’m sure she will be a wonderful addition to a family who can show her love and help her learn to trust humans again.

This saturday was one of our longest rescues ever. Kevin and I flew from Denver to Hereford TX and picked up 7 big pups then to Tulsa to pick up 7 more We dropped off the Tulsa dogs in Denver then headed to Grand Junction to drop off the Hereford dogs. It was a perfect day for flying! No weather to speak of and mostly smooth rides.

Here’s a rescue we did in the Mooney a few weeks ago that I forgot to post. It was a litter of 6 Feist puppies who had been horribly neglected. It’s a fairly rare breed mix related to the Manchester Terrier. They are a very high energy dog used for hunting and are willing to take on much larger animals. It is where the term “FEISTY” comes from. These guys will end up in homes as family, NOT as hunting dogs. They all had skin problems but should be fine. My favorite was a little girl with a heart shaped mark on her forehead. They named her Heartly!
